The White House denied access to reporters from MS NOW and CNN on Saturday. This action is part of President Donald Trump's ongoing efforts to limit media coverage.

MS NOW announced that its reporters were denied entry to the White House on Saturday. This comes as President Donald Trump stated that due to unfavorable coverage, this network and two other media outlets, CNN and Politico, were barred from accessing the White House.

This action intensifies Trump's ongoing efforts to limit the news coverage of media outlets that he deems unfavorable. On Friday, Trump publicly announced that these three media outlets were banned from the White House due to what he called "fake news." In a statement released by MS NOW, the network expressed its support for its reporters and emphasized its rights regarding press freedom.

Aquila Gardner, a reporter for MS NOW, reported live that after passing through two gates, when she reached the ID card scanning stage, an officer informed her that her ID card had been deactivated and asked her to surrender it. She also noted that a producer from the network had been able to enter, but a photographer's ID card had also been deactivated.

Trump wrote on his social media: "Immediately, I ban CNN, MS NOW, and Politico from the White House due to their ongoing and fake reporting!" He further explained that the mentioned media outlets were deemed unacceptable by him due to "fake news." This decision follows actions Trump has taken during his second term to punish specific media outlets, both in court and through legal measures.

The history of these restrictions dates back to last year when Trump barred Associated Press reporters from entering the Oval Office, Air Force One, and other events. This action was in response to the media's decision not to comply with Trump's request to change the name of the Gulf of Mexico.
